Seller-financed promissory note for property
Company: CleanSpark - Project: Sandersville
The claim, verbatim
CleanSpark issued $6.5 million promissory note bearing 8% interest, due 70 days from closing (December 17, 2022)
Source (primary)
CleanSpark 8-K filed 2022-10-11 (SEC EDGAR, sec_filing)
View cached copy (2026-09-13)Live source ↗
Quote: “the Property Purchaser issued a Promissory Note to the Property Seller with the principal amount of $6.5 million. The Promissory Note bears interest at a rate of 8% per annum... is due and payable 70 days from the date of the Closing”
